While each of the countries listed on this disambiguation has its own "culture" (obligatory scare quotes, as that term has no single unambiguous meaning), there are also links among them. Norwegian, Swedish, Danish, and Icelandic languages are historically related and to some degree mutually intelligible. There are historical links among Scandinavians or Norsemen. There are contemporary similarities (as well as differences) in politics and economics.
